Fig. 51: Identifying Heel & Face Contact REAR COVER ASSEMBLY NOTE 1. Clean the alignment surface of the carrier and rear cover, and apply a thin coat of sealant. 2. Install the rear cover. Tightening torque 15.7-22.6 N.m {1.6-2.3 kgf.m, 11.6-16.6 ft.lbf} OIL SEAL ASSEMBLY NOTE 1. Apply differential oil to the new oil seal lip. 2. Assemble the oil seal using the SSTs. Substitution SST 49 G030 796 Outer diameter: 56-60 mm {2.21-2.36 in} Inner diameter: 49.8 mm {1.96 in} or more Inner depth: 8.7 mm {0.34 in} or more CAUTION: Clean away the old sealant before applying the new sealant.
